Output 8c2c359faa7964fce1aca6121a259919e6a61caa03533a1c25ab35251d53ca32:21

value
1368000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d60623a1eee1f35fda3f4a2aef464b1cf3cefc5 OP_EQUAL
address
3MsYio51S9BYggzqCEpxAFYVuKLyHXY3cJ
transaction
8c2c359faa7964fce1aca6121a259919e6a61caa03533a1c25ab35251d53ca32
spent
true